邻接表 深度优先 mysql邻近优先

导读:MySQL邻近优先是一种查询优化算法,能够提高查询效率和性能 。本文将从以下几个方面介绍该算法的原理和应用 。
1. 什么是邻近优先算法
邻近优先算法是一种基于空间局部性原理的查询优化算法,它通过利用磁盘预读和缓存机制,提高数据访问效率和性能 。
2. 邻近优先算法的原理
【邻接表 深度优先 mysql邻近优先】当访问一个数据块时,邻近优先算法会把相邻的数据块都预读进入缓存中,以便下一次访问时能够更快地获取数据 。这样就可以充分利用磁盘预读和缓存机制,提高数据访问效率和性能 。
3. 邻近优先算法的应用
邻近优先算法在MySQL中被广泛应用,例如在InnoDB存储引擎中 , 就采用了邻近优先算法来优化查询性能 。此外,在大型数据库系统中,也可以通过邻近优先算法来提高查询效率和性能 。
总结:邻近优先算法是一种基于空间局部性原理的查询优化算法,能够提高数据访问效率和性能 。在MySQL中,邻近优先算法被广泛应用,可以通过充分利用磁盘预读和缓存机制来优化查询性能 。在大型数据库系统中,也可以采用邻近优先算法来提高查询效率和性能 。

    推荐阅读